Lorrin Andrews. Vocabulary of Words in the Hawaiian Language. [Honolulu and] Lahainaluna: Press of the High School, 1836. First edition, limited to 1,000 copies. Octavo (8.7"x 5.5"). [i]-iv, 132 pages. Contemporary red marbled wrappers. First forty pages of text printed in Honolulu, with remainder printed in Lahainaluna at Hawaii's first printing press. Sold at Lahainaluna High School for one dollar each. Roughly 5,700 Hawaiian words are defined with occasional example sentences; includes a glossary of loanwords. "One of the most important works issued by the Lahainaluna Press, Lorrin Andrews' 'Vocabulary' is perhaps more accurately the pioneer attempt to provide a dictionary of the Hawaiian language," Forbes, Hawaiian National Bibliography: 1780-1900, 983.
Condition: Housed in custom phase box. Insect damage to wrappers, extending into first and last gatherings; backstrip mostly eaten away, though sewing still sound. Some slight edge wear, bumping; regular age toning of pages. Very good despite insect tracks.
